求解java几条语句详细解释!!~?~?~?

[复制链接]
查看11 | 回复1 | 2011-5-17 04:44:14 | 显示全部楼层 |阅读模式
Filef1=newFile(open.getDirectory(),open.getFile());
FileReaderfr=newFileReader(f1);
BufferedReaderbr=newBufferedReader(fr);

这三条每条都是什么意思啊?????还有:
Filef1=newFile(save.getDirectory(),save.getFile());
FileWriterfw=newFileWriter(f1);
BufferedWriterbw=newBufferedWriter(fw);

最好能详细地解释下,那个getDirectory(),getFile()什么意思?
回复

使用道具 举报

千问 | 2011-5-17 04:44:14 | 显示全部楼层
Filef1=newFile(open.getDirectory(),open.getFile());
新建一个file,里面对应的是个文件绝对路径,应该是目录文件

FileReaderfr=newFileReader(f1);
读取文件
BufferedReaderbr=newBufferedReader(fr);
用带缓冲的方式读取这个文件

Filef1=newFile(save.getDirectory(),save.getFile());
FileWriterfw=newFileWriter(f1);
写入一个文件
BufferedWriterbw=newBufferedWriter(fw);
带缓冲写入一个文件

你的open和save是自己定义的方法吧你没给出来啊

getDirectory()返回目录,getFile()返回选定的文件
在java.awt.FileDialog中
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

主题

0

回帖

4882万

积分

论坛元老

Rank: 8Rank: 8

积分
48824836
热门排行